About the role
The City of Pearland Animal Services division seeks an enthusiastic and dedicated Animal Control Officer to join our team. We are committed to protecting, sheltering, and caring for animals, providing educational programs, supporting residents during disasters, and promoting pet adoptions.
Responsibilities
- Responding to calls and requests for service.
- Answering the phone and providing customer service to callers, visitors, and citizens.
- Caring for animals at the shelter; assisting with kennel and office work; cleaning the shelter.
- Educating citizens on the proper care of animals.
- Performing public safety duties such as quarantines and bite reports.
- Driving and maintaining your work vehicle.
- Enforcing ordinances.
- Euthanizing animals humanely and skillfully, minimizing trauma.
- Lending a helping hand to your team as needed.
Requirements
- A high school diploma or equivalent.
- At least 3 months experience in animal handling.
Qualifications
We prefer Basic ACO and Euthanasia certifications, but training will be provided for our perfect fit.
